What are the code requirements for deck railing?

The IRC mandates guardrails to be at least 36 inches high and to allow for firm grasp. On the other hand, the International Building Code calls for 42-inch high guardrails. Balusters: The deck railing supports also must be spaced out such that there isn’t a large gap where someone could get stuck or fall through.

How high off the ground can a deck be without a railing?

If your deck is below 30 inches, a railing is not required. With that said, if you choose to build a deck, even if it is only 24 inches off the ground, that is still high enough that even an adult could injure themselves.

Does my deck need a railing?

All decks higher than 30″ above grade must have a guardrail. The IRC requires guardrails to be at least 36″ in height, measured from the deck surface to the top of the rail.

Do I need a handrail for 3 steps NZ?

Generally, common and private stairs that are less than 2 m wide and have more than two risers must have a handrail. However, a handrail can be omitted on stairs with two or three risers that access a single household unit.

What is the maximum distance between deck railing posts?

72 inches
Secure the Posts Maximum spacing of posts is 72 inches on center. Bolts should be vertically spaced no less than 5-1/8 inch apart. For a composite railing system, slide the post sleeve over the wood post, then the post sleeve skirt over the post sleeve; both should rest on the decking.

How big of a load does a railing need to hold?

In this test the top rail of the guard system must hold a point load of 200 lbf and the deflection at the loading point must be within certain limits based on the post spacings. This is done at several points along the rail – mid span, adjacent to a post and at the top of a single post.
